Transaction d7e32d9808697ebb1c262c081652314d17e2737a46e0af6b0436ea75fb74e5b4

3 Input
1 Outputs
  • d7e32d9808697ebb1c262c081652314d17e2737a46e0af6b0436ea75fb74e5b4:0
  • value  2602852
    address  1DBYi7tV5EydKTNvSedpFwxvcAyXENewix